Home / CodeIgniter / Cara membuat last login di CodeIgniter

Cara membuat last login di CodeIgniter

Cara membuat last login di CodeIgniterCara membuat last login di CodeIgniter – Susantokun. Cara membuat last login atau terakhir masuk di codeigniter, sebenarnya cukup simple karena tinggal mencatat kapan dia logout. Loh? Ko logout? Ya, karena untuk mengetahui kapan terakhir login pencatatan atau update data dilakukan ketika user logout, maka nanti ketika user kembali login bisa melihat kapan terakhir kali dia login (terakhir logout), jika diupdate ketika login maka namanya now login bukan last login :P. Intinya kapan terakhir kali user menggunakan sistem yang telah dibuat dalam waktu user berada di sistem. Langsung saja ke Cara membuat last login di CodeIgniter.

Cara membuat last login di CodeIgniter

Pertama sobat buka controller authentication (Auth.php) atau buat controller untuk fungsi logout dan masukkan code di bawah ini :

Kedua sobat buat model nya dengan nama Auth_model dan masukkan code di bawah ini :

Selesai.

Mudah kan? Jadi sobat hanya perlu update field last_login pada tbl_user ketika user logout dengan demikian Cara membuat last login di CodeIgniter terpenuhi. Berikut adalah penjelasan dari coding nya.

date_default_timezone_set(“ASIA/JAKARTA”); adalah zona waktu agar nanti waktu last_login bisa sesuai dengan zona waktunya.

$date = array(‘last_login’ => date(‘Y-m-d H:i:s’)); meupakan proses pengambilan data ketika function logout dijalankan yang nantinya akan mengupdate field last_login berdasarkan id dari session user tersebut.

$this->db->update(‘tbl_user’, $date); berfungsi untuk mengupdate data tbl_user dengan data yang diambil dari $date yaitu last_login yang telah di definisikan di controller.

Itulah artikel Cara membuat last login di CodeIgniter yang dapat disampaikan, semoga dapat membatu sobat sekalian dalam pengerjaan projek nya dengan framework codeigniter. Untuk project Cara membuat last login di CodeIgniter ini bisa sobat download di https://github.com/Susantokun sebagai referensi dan untuk database nya pada arikel Cara update profile sesuai data yang login di CodeIgniter. Jika ada yang kurang dipahami silakan tanyakan pada kolom komentar dengan senang hati akan mimin jawab. Terima kasih dan selamat ngoding.

About Susantokun

Seorang pemuda tampan yang sedang berjuang untuk mencari modal nikah. Lahir di Bumi ini atas perjuangan Ayah dan Ibu yang senantiasa membuat dan mengeluarkan sehingga lahirlah Susanto pada tanggal 27 Maret 1996 di Cianjur - Jawa Barat.

Check Also

Cara Membuat Form Pendaftaran di CodeIgniter

Cara Membuat Form Pendaftaran di CodeIgniter – Susantokun. Halu haluuu kembali lagi bersama susantokun, kali …

12 comments

  1. Hello to all, for the reason that I am in fact keen of reading this
    web site’s post to be updated on a regular basis. It carries pleasant information.

  2. Hurrah! Finally I got a blog from where I know how to in fact get helpful facts concerning my study and knowledge.

  3. Hi there, its nice piece of writing regarding media print, we all understand media is a enormous source of data.

  4. Thankfulness to my father who shared with me about this
    weblog, this website is really amazing.

  5. Hello very cool website!! Guy .. Beautiful .. Superb .. I’ll
    bookmark your web site and take the feeds additionally? I am happy to seek out numerous useful info
    right here in the post, we’d like work out extra strategies
    on this regard, thanks for sharing. . . . . .

  6. I think this is among the so much significant info for me. And i am happy studying your article.

    However want to statement on few common things, The web
    site taste is perfect, the articles is truly excellent :D.

    Excellent activity, cheers.

  7. Good day very cool web site!! Guy .. Excellent ..
    Wonderful .. I’ll bookmark your web site and take the feeds also?
    I am happy to search out numerous useful information here within the put up,
    we’d like work out more techniques on this regard,
    thank you for sharing. . . . . .

  8. Thank you for the good writeup. It in fact was once a leisure account it.
    Glance complex to far added agreeable from you!
    However, how could we be in contact?

  9. Appreciation to my father who shared with me about this weblog,
    this web site is really amazing.

  10. Thanks to my father who shared with me about this website, this blog is really remarkable.

  11. Good – I should certainly pronounce, impressed with your
    web site. I had no trouble navigating through all tabs and related info ended up being truly simple to do to access.
    I recently found what I hoped for before you know it in the least.
    Quite unusual. Is likely to appreciate it for those who add forums or something, web site
    theme . a tones way for your customer to communicate.
    Excellent task.

  12. Good way of describing, and pleasant post to get information concerning my
    presentation subject, which i am going to convey in school.

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*

error: Content is protected !!